How much do dimensional control surveyor j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for dimensional control surveyor in the United States is $74,746.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$52,500.00 and $91,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a dimensional control surveyor?

A Dimensional Control Surveyor is responsible for accurately measuring and mapping structures, components, and environments to ensure they meet design specifications. They use advanced surveying equipment, such as laser scanners and total stations, to capture precise data and ensure proper alignment. This role is critical in industries like construction, engineering, and offshore projects, where accuracy is crucial to safety and functionality. Their work helps prevent costly errors, ensures compliance with project requirements, and supports the successful completion of complex projects.

What does a dimensional control surveyor do?

A typical workday for a Dimensional Control Surveyor involves setting up and calibrating precision surveying instruments, collecting and analyzing spatial data on-site, and preparing detailed reports or 3D models for engineering or construction teams. Surveyors often collaborate closely with project managers, engineers, and fabricators to ensure all measurements meet strict tolerances required for the project. The role may require travel to various sites, both onshore and offshore, and occasionally involves overtime to meet project deadlines. This dynamic environment provides opportunities to develop technical expertise and progress into senior or project management roles over time.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a dimensional control surveyor?

To thrive as a Dimensional Control Surveyor, you typically need expertise in surveying principles, an understanding of engineering drawings, and relevant qualifications such as a degree or certification in surveying, geomatics, or a related field. Proficiency with total stations, laser scanners, 3D modeling software, and industry standards like ISO or ASME is crucial. Strong attention to detail, effective communication, and problem-solving abilities help set top professionals apart. These skills and attributes are essential to ensure accurate measurements, seamless project coordination, and the successful delivery of complex engineering or construction projects.

The Dimensional Control Surveyor will work within a Surveying team to perform onsite Dimensional Control Surveying and Laser Scanning. ย This position will travel at least 50 % of the time, to Client Sites.

Shift/Schedule: ย 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M, Mon thru Fri, with occasional OT

Salary & Benefits Information:

In addition to competitive compensation packages, when working with Intertek you can expect benefits including medical, dental, vision, life, disability, 401(k) with company match, generous vacation / sick time (PTO), tuition reimbursement and more.ย 

What You'll Do:

  • Operate effectively within a survey team with minimum supervision.
  • Carryย out a minimum of 75% of all aspects of Dimensional Control and Laser Scanning (as required within general survey work activities).
  • Prepare survey drawings and reportsย using Auto-Cad, Excel, and Word.
  • Train and assess trainee personnel.
  • Perform and check piping spool surveys.
  • Direct/perform simple DC surveys and projects.
  • Liaise with client representatives and drafts / check simple project final reports.

This position outline is a general guideline and does not represent all encompassing details. The position assumes that the incumbent has both the mental and physical requirements to carry out the above defined duties.ย ย 

Minimum Requirements & Qualifications:

  • A minimum of a High School Diploma or Equivalent is required.
  • 3 years of survey experience is required.
  • Experienceย with various forms of survey technology including Topography, GPS, Laser Scanning, and 3-D Calculation and Drawing software is required.
  • Mid-level knowledge of Survey calculation software, AutoCAD, Excel, and Word is required.
  • Ability to execute most tasks including surveying, calculations, drawings, and related survey reports is required.
  • Stakeout Experience
  • Competency with operating a Total Station
  • Must be prepared to travel.

Preferred Requirements & Qualifications:

  • Undergraduate certificate in Geomatics/Surveying
  • Dimensional control experience
  • Laser scanning experience
  • Offshore Survival training
  • TWIC Card
